    After talking to tajaros, he showed me the post where he learned about the flag problem. Turns out, the overlaping starts 900, which my test confirms. The flags are stored in one byte sections whereas vars are 2. I am not quite sure which varable 1000 overlaps as no matter how much math I do, every variable I test is not affected by 1000.
